A209596 Number of 5X5 0..n arrays with every element equal to a diagonal or antidiagonal reflection.

Original entry on oeis.org

663552, 996451875, 161128382464, 8009033203125, 191221621088256, 2767247026234327, 27831388078080000, 212299175847866409, 1303210000000000000, 6714011580463844811, 29941085586484887552
Offset: 1

Views

Author

R. H. Hardin Mar 10 2012

Keywords

Comments

Row 5 of A209593

Formula

a(n) = (n+1) ^ 9 * ((n+1)*(2*n+1)) ^ 4

A209597 Number of 6X6 0..n arrays with every element equal to a diagonal or antidiagonal reflection.

Original entry on oeis.org

191102976, 6053445140625, 8084777718513664, 2027286529541015625, 179919658395455717376, 7860041410116536427241, 205195258022068224000000, 3622919616011151776076849, 47045881000000000000000000
Offset: 1

Views

Author

R. H. Hardin Mar 10 2012

Keywords

Comments

Row 6 of A209593

Formula

a(n) = (n+1) ^ 12 * ((n+1)*(2*n+1)) ^ 6

A209598 Number of 7X7 0..n arrays with every element equal to a diagonal or antidiagonal reflection.

Original entry on oeis.org

82556485632, 61291132048828125, 709908161907247808512, 923682425022125244140625, 310357092660359621536382976, 41461694858240499304086993277, 2836619246897071128576000000000
Offset: 1

Views

Author

R. H. Hardin Mar 10 2012

Keywords

Comments

Row 7 of A209593

Formula

a(n) = (n+1) ^ 13 * ((n+1)*(2*n+1)) ^ 9
